bumble: Meaning and Definition of

bum•ble

Pronunciation: (bum'bul), [key]
— v., n. -bled, -bling,
—v.i.
  1. to bungle or blunder awkwardly; muddle: He somehow bumbled through two years of college.
  2. to stumble or stagger.
  3. to speak in a low, stuttering, halting manner; mumble.
—v.t.
  1. to do (something) clumsily; botch.
—n.
  1. an awkward blunder.

bum•ble

Pronunciation: (bum'bul), [key]
— -bled, -bling.
  1. to make a buzzing, humming sound, as a bee.
